The India telecom generator market import shipment experienced a significant decline with a CAGR of -15.0% from 2020 to 2024. The growth rate between 2023 and 2024 plummeted by -68.3%, indicating a sharp contraction. The market exhibited a pronounced deceleration trend, suggesting a substantial slowdown in import activities over the period.
The India telecom generator market is experiencing steady growth driven by increasing demand for reliable power solutions in the telecommunications sector. Telecom generators are essential for ensuring uninterrupted power supply to telecom towers during grid failures or power outages, thus maintaining seamless communication services. The market is witnessing a shift towards more energy-efficient and environmentally friendly generator solutions, with a growing focus on renewable energy sources like solar and wind power for telecom tower installations. Key players in the market are investing in research and development to offer innovative and technologically advanced generator solutions to cater to the evolving needs of the telecom industry. Government initiatives promoting digital connectivity and expanding telecom infrastructure in rural areas are expected to further boost the demand for telecom generators in India.
The India telecom generator market is witnessing several key trends. With the growing demand for reliable power supply in the telecommunications sector, there is an increasing adoption of advanced and efficient generator technologies. Companies are focusing on developing generators with higher fuel efficiency, lower emissions, and better integration with renewable energy sources. The shift towards digitization and expansion of telecom network infrastructure is driving the demand for backup power solutions, leading to the proliferation of hybrid generators that combine diesel with solar or battery technologies. Additionally, the rise of remote telecom towers in rural and off-grid areas is fueling the need for portable and scalable generator solutions. Overall, the market is experiencing a shift towards sustainable and innovative generator solutions to meet the evolving needs of the telecom sector in India.

The Indian telecom generator market is subject to various government policies aimed at promoting the growth and stability of the sector. The government has implemented several regulations to ensure fair competition, such as the Telecom Regulatory Authority of India (TRAI) Act, which oversees the industry and sets guidelines for pricing and licensing. Additionally, the Department of Telecommunications (DoT) plays a key role in issuing spectrum licenses and monitoring compliance with regulations. The government has also introduced initiatives like the National Digital Communications Policy 2018 to drive investment in telecom infrastructure and promote innovation. Overall, government policies in India`s telecom generator market focus on fostering a competitive environment, expanding access to telecommunications services, and encouraging technological advancements to meet the growing demand for reliable communication networks.
